Four consecutive trading days. Positive net flows. Zero outflows. That is the entire dataset. The market calls this institutional conviction. I call it an under-specified state transition. The invariant for any exchange-traded fund is simple: Net_Flow = Creations - Redemptions. A positive value tells us the authorized participant system is creating units faster than it burns them. It tells us direction. It says nothing about magnitude, persistence, or intent. Code is law, but logic is the judge. Over the past four sessions, the US spot XRP ETF has reportedly shown net inflows with no outflow days. This kind of micro-signal gets amplified in a sideways market where every data point becomes narrative. But before anyone treats this as the beginning of an institutional accumulation phase, we need to audit the announcement the way we would audit a smart contract: not by reading the front-end, but by tracing the execution path. The XRP ETF sits on top of XRP Ledger. The asset has a fixed supply of 100 billion tokens with no additional issuance. Ripple, the company most associated with XRP, holds a large percentage of the total supply and operates a monthly escrow release of roughly one billion XRP; some of that is re-locked. This is not a minor detail. ETF flows do not exist in a supply vacuum. XRP's regulatory journey is equally important. In July 2023, a federal court ruled that programmatic sales of XRP on exchanges were not securities transactions. That ruling, combined with subsequent progress in the SEC case, created the legal space for an XRP spot ETF. The ETF is not just a fund; it is a permissioned bridge between a settlement asset and the traditional financial plumbing of KYC, AML, custody, and disclosure. Understanding this bridge is the first step. The second step is understanding what the flow number is and is not. Let's start with a tautology that most headline readers ignore: ETF flow data captures primary market creations and redemptions, not secondary market volume. When an investor sells an XRP ETF share on an exchange, that transaction is between two shareholders. It does not shrink the fund unless an authorized participant steps in and redeems shares with the issuer. Therefore, a day with zero reported redemptions can still be a day with heavy selling. The selling simply happened on the exchange and was absorbed by other buyers. No outflow is a fund-level accounting fact, not a proof that holders are staying calm. The second layer is the authorized participant. The AP is the only entity that can create or redeem units. When the ETF trades at a premium to its net asset value, the AP can buy XRP, deliver it to the fund, and create ETF shares, then sell those shares at the higher exchange price. That activity is recorded as a net inflow. But the AP might have zero directional opinion on XRP. It is executing a basis trade. The flow data is the exhaust of that arbitrage machine. Based on my experience auditing smart contracts, I have learned to be suspicious of aggregate state changes that are produced without inspection of the caller. The same discipline applies here. A positive net flow is an aggregate state change. The caller is the AP. The intent is unknown. The third layer is magnitude. The reported news gives no dollar amount. A $5 million inflow and a $500 million inflow trigger the same positive flow label. But they are structurally different: one is a rounding error in the crypto capital markets, the other is a signal that large allocators are moving. Without the magnitude parameter, the direction variable is insufficient. Optimizing for clarity, not just gas efficiency, is the right design principle for both smart contracts and news reports. The fourth layer is sample size. If flow direction were a fair coin with a 50 percent chance of being positive, four consecutive positive days would occur with probability 6.25 percent. That is notable but hardly conclusive. More importantly, a newly listed ETF operates in a launch regime. Market makers need to build inventory, seed investors settle in, and early arbitrage opportunities are abundant. The first ten to fifteen trading days are not steady-state flow data; they are the boot sequence. The fifth layer is supply. Ripple's escrow releases approximately one billion XRP per month, or about 33 million per day. At current prices, that is a substantial daily supply increase. If the ETF's daily inflow is smaller than the value of that escrow release, the ETF is not absorbing supply; it is simply offsetting a portion of the known supply schedule. The bullish interpretation requires the inflow to be larger than the escrow overhang. Without the flow amount, we cannot test that inequality. Even with all these caveats, the flow has a positive tail. It means the product is not broken. The custodian is issuing units, the AP network is functioning, and there is enough secondary-market demand to support creation. Compiling truth from the noise of the blockchain requires separating the machine's health from the market's conviction. On the regulatory side, the ETF approval is a landmark. It means the product structure passed SEC review. The Howey analysis, while not written into statute, has been effectively resolved for the ETF wrapper through the product registration process. The residual risk is not product structure; it is asset-level uncertainty. XRP's legal classification still depends on court rulings and the final settlement between Ripple and the SEC. Any unexpected enforcement action would flow through to the ETF. That is why monitoring legal dockets is as important as monitoring net flows. The ETF also changes XRP's ecosystem position. It is no longer only a crypto-native asset; it is now a regulated security product distributed through brokerages and retirement accounts. If the flow persists, it creates incentives for more structured products: options, futures-backed products, or even basket ETFs that include XRP. Each new product extends the distribution layer. But let us calibrate expectations. XRP is still in the second tier of the ETF competition, behind BTC and ETH and in the same cohort as SOL and LTC. The flow pool is not infinite. Every dollar allocated to XRP ETF is a dollar that might otherwise go to a competing product. Here is the adversarial twist. The conventional read of four consecutive no-outflow days is bullish. My read is more mundane: this is exactly what a well-functioning ETF should do in its early days. A persistent premium to NAV invites APs to create units. Those creations show up as inflows. The headless headline then calls it institutional adoption. But the APs may be hedging their XRP exposure elsewhere, or holding inventory that will be redeemed at the first sign of a discount. Security is not a feature; it is the architecture. The same mechanism that creates units today can redeem units tomorrow. The flow data is a lagging output of the primary market, not a leading indicator of hold-side conviction. There is another possibility: the four-day no-outflow streak may be a reporting artifact. Some issuers report net creations and apply minimum thresholds to redemptions. Rounding can transform a small redemption into a zero. The difference between zero redemptions and redemptions below the reporting threshold is material, but both are encoded as the same signal. A rigorous parser would flag that ambiguity. Direction is the headline, depth is the truth. The reported news has no depth. Here is a concrete filter for the next two weeks. First, demand the daily inflow amount in dollars, not just a positive or negative label. Second, wait for more than ten consecutive positive sessions before calling it a trend. Third, check whether XRP spot price is actually following the flow direction. Fourth, monitor Ripple escrow addresses around the monthly settlement. Fifth, watch for new XRP ETF applications from other issuers. Sixth, compare the XRP flow data with BTC, ETH, and SOL ETF flows. The risk matrix is equally clear. Flow reversal risk is medium; the same AP machinery that creates an inflow streak can create an outflow streak overnight. Narrative risk is medium; a four-day streak is a seed for FOMO, and FOMO has a half-life. Supply risk is medium; Ripple's escrow actions can swamp any ETF inflow. Regulatory tail risk is low but severe; further SEC action would reset the narrative. Competition risk is medium; capital allocators have finite ETF budgets. The only rigorous conclusion from four days of positive XRP ETF flows is that the fund structure is alive. APs are creating, custody is settling, and the product is trading. It is a health check, not a conviction vote. The next checkpoint is ten to fifteen trading days, with dollar-denominated flow sizes and a clear comparison to the daily Ripple escrow release. If the flows continue and expand, XRP's institutional era is real. If they fade or reverse, we will have learned that the first four days were just the noise of the launch machine.
